Ticket: RATEPARITY-412 — staging env misconfigured

The Fairfetch rate-parity checker is failing all comparisons in staging since Tuesday's redeploy. Root cause: the checker's env file was copied from the demo stack and is missing the partner feed credential, so every fetch returns 401 and parity flags as false mismatches. Fix before the release cut. Restore the file and append the feed credential directly after this line.

env line for yahaf-kageg: VAULT_KEY5=978f5

Heads up, plugin folks: the Saltgrove public API switched from offset pagination to opaque cursors in the v7 rollout, and old-style page params now get silently ignored rather than erroring. If your plugin loops forever on page one, that's why. Grab the next_cursor field from each response and pass it back untouched — don't parse it, don't cache it across days, it expires. Requests without a cursor always return the first page. When reporting pagination bugs, include the token below.

session token of kahog-bahif = htk9_f63daec35

**Key ceremony checklist — item 7 (for newbies)**

Before we sign off the ContrastKit audit keys, double-check the color-contrast report from the Palette Patrol team is attached to the ceremony record. No report, no ceremony — that's the rule. Once it's attached, the quorum lead will ask you to read out the recovery phrase, which is:

strongbox words: oliael-gilax-lamael

### Step 4: Patch the reconnect loop

The Corvid gateway's websocket client fails to reset its heartbeat timer after a mid-migration reconnect, so sessions silently stall roughly 90 seconds after failover. Apply the 3.2.1 patch to every gateway node before draining the old cluster, then verify that each node reports a fresh session epoch. If any node shows a stale epoch, inspect the session table directly. Connect to the session store using the connection string that follows.

primary connection of tagep-yahig = clickhouse://silir_svc:B3MBYOi@db-50fc.norvanet.example:5432/wenvan